Wes and Scott talk with Kyle Cesmat about how Coinbase is writing nearly half its code with AIβwhile keeping quality and security front and center. They dig into tools like Cursor and Claude Code, agent-driven workflows, code review challenges, and how AI is reshaping developer productivity without replacing developers.
